I was asking for WRITE_EXTERNAL_STORAGE
permission with the following statement
ActivityCompat.requestPermissions(this, arrayOf(Manifest.permission.WRITE_EXTERNAL_STORAGE), PERMISSION_WRITE)
This was working...until now. In the method onRequestPermissionsResult
, grantResults
always contains -1
override fun onRequestPermissionsResult(requestCode: Int, permissions: Array<String?>, grantResults: IntArray) {
super.onRequestPermissionsResult(requestCode, permissions, grantResults)
if (requestCode == PERMISSION_WRITE) {
if (grantResults.isNotEmpty() && grantResults[0] == PackageManager.PERMISSION_GRANTED) {
Timber.i("PERMISSION GRANTED")
} else {
showSettingsDialog()
}
}
}
Also, I have the uses-permission in the manifest
<uses-permission android:name="android.permission.WRITE_EXTERNAL_STORAGE" />
The thing is, if I go to the app settings the permission appears as granted but from the app it always return is not granted.
I tried deleting build folders because none has changed and this was working fine for a week
Any idea about what can I test?

It seems a bug in android 10, so you can replace the permission in manifest with:
<uses-permission android:name="android.permission.WRITE_EXTERNAL_STORAGE" tools:node="replace"/>
